Patents by Inventor Mohamed I. Alkanhal

Mohamed I. Alkanhal has filed for patents to protect the following inventions. This listing includes patent applications that are pending as well as patents that have already been granted by the United States Patent and Trademark Office (USPTO).

  • Patent number: 11023680
    Abstract: The invention provides a method and system for automatically detecting semantic errors in a text. In order to detect the semantic errors in the text, the method generates a first set of features and a second set of features corresponding to each word in the text. A first set of features corresponds to statistical features of a word and a second set of features for a word corresponds to the features generated for a plurality of words surrounding the word in the text using matrix factorization techniques. The method, then, combines a first set of features and a second set of features to generate a third set of features corresponding to each word in the text. Thereafter, the method utilizes an Artificial Neural Network (ANN) model to detect semantic validity of each word based on a corresponding third set of features.
    Type: Grant
    Filed: February 17, 2016
    Date of Patent: June 1, 2021
    Assignee: THE KING ABDULAZIZ CITY FOR SCIENCE AND TECHNOLOGY (KACST)
    Inventors: Ibrahim A Almosallam, Manal N Almutery, Marwa M Khan, Lulwah M Al-Yahyan, Abdulrahman I Almuhareb, Mohamed I Alkanhal
  • Patent number: 10706736
    Abstract: The invention provides a method and system for automatically scoring a written essay using plurality of linguistic levels. The method and system includes an essay analysis module for analyzing each sentence of the essay written in Arabic language using a trained model. The essay analysis module utilizes the trained model for analyzing each sentence of the essay at plurality of linguistic levels and generates different scores at plurality of linguistic levels. The scores generated at plurality of linguistic levels are computed to generate a final score by using a weighted combination of the different scores.
    Type: Grant
    Filed: November 14, 2015
    Date of Patent: July 7, 2020
    Assignee: THE KING ABDULAZIZ CITY FOR SCIENCE AND TECHNOLOGY
    Inventors: Waleed A Alsanie, Mohamed I Alkanhal, Abdulaziz O Al-qabbany, Mohammed N Alhamadi
  • Publication number: 20170235721
    Abstract: The invention provides a method and system for automatically detecting semantic errors in a text. In order to detect the semantic errors in the text, the method generates a first set of features and a second set of features corresponding to each word in the text. A first set of features corresponds to statistical features of a word and a second set of features for a word corresponds to the features generated for a plurality of words surrounding the word in the text using matrix factorization techniques. The method, then, combines a first set of features and a second set of features to generate a third set of features corresponding to each word in the text. Thereafter, the method utilizes an Artificial Neural Network (ANN) model to detect semantic validity of each word based on a corresponding third set of features.
    Type: Application
    Filed: February 17, 2016
    Publication date: August 17, 2017
    Applicant: The King Abdulaziz City for Science and Technology
    Inventors: Ibrahim A. Almosallam, Manal N. Almutery, Marwa M. Khan, Lulwah M. Al-Yahyan, Abdulrahman I. Almuhareb, Mohamed I. Alkanhal
  • Publication number: 20170140659
    Abstract: The invention provides a method and system for automatically scoring a written essay using plurality of linguistic levels. The method and system includes an essay analysis module for analyzing each sentence of the essay written in Arabic language using a trained model. The essay analysis module utilizes the trained model for analyzing each sentence of the essay at plurality of linguistic levels and generates different scores at plurality of linguistic levels. The scores generated at plurality of linguistic levels are computed to generate a final score by using a weighted combination of the different scores.
    Type: Application
    Filed: November 14, 2015
    Publication date: May 18, 2017
    Applicant: The King Abdulaziz City for Science and Technology
    Inventors: Waleed A. Alsanie, Mohamed I. Alkanhal, Abdulaziz O. Al-qabbany, Mohammed N. Alhamadi
  • Patent number: 8881005
    Abstract: Methods and systems for large-scale statistical misspelling correction are provided. A method implemented in a computer infrastructure includes reviewing the input text to detect spelling errors in one or more words and calculating a variable cost distance of letters associated with the one or more words. Furthermore, the method can detect space-deletion errors and space-insertion errors. The method further includes determining a best candidate solution for correcting the spelling errors based on the variable cost distance. The method includes correcting the spelling errors using the best candidate solution.
    Type: Grant
    Filed: April 20, 2012
    Date of Patent: November 4, 2014
    Assignee: King Abdulaziz City for Science and Technology
    Inventors: Mohammed A. Al Badrashiny, Mansour M. Alghamdi, Mohamed I. Alkanhal, Abdulaziz O. Al-Qabbany
  • Patent number: 8577898
    Abstract: A system and method for rating an essay writing using a statistical system so it can be applied on any language with very few changes. The system comprising multiple modules capable of providing a style score, a punctuation score, a spelling score, a quotation score, an enrichment score, a syntax analysis score, a focus score, an idea score and a cohesion score. The scores are then combined to provide a final overall rating of the essay.
    Type: Grant
    Filed: July 11, 2012
    Date of Patent: November 5, 2013
    Assignee: King Abdulaziz City for Science and Technology
    Inventors: Mohammed A. Al Badrashiny, Mansour M. Alghamdi, Abdulaziz S. Alharbi, Mohamed I. Alkanhal, Abdulaziz O. Al-Qabbany, Naif A. Alrajhi, Ali M. Areshey
  • Publication number: 20130283156
    Abstract: Methods and systems for large-scale statistical misspelling correction are provided. A method implemented in a computer infrastructure includes reviewing the input text to detect spelling errors in one or more words and calculating a variable cost distance of letters associated with the one or more words. Furthermore, the method can detect space-deletion errors and space-insertion errors. The method further includes determining a best candidate solution for correcting the spelling errors based on the variable cost distance. The method includes correcting the spelling errors using the best candidate solution.
    Type: Application
    Filed: April 20, 2012
    Publication date: October 24, 2013
    Applicant: KING ABDULAZIZ CITY FOR SCIENCE AND TECHNOLOGY
    Inventors: Mohammed A. Al Badrashiny, Mansour M. Alghamdi, Mohamed I. Alkanhal, Abdulaziz O. Al-Qabbany
  • Publication number: 20120276505
    Abstract: A system and method for rating an essay writing using a statistical system so it can be applied on any language with very few changes. The system comprising multiple modules capable of providing a style score, a punctuation score, a spelling score, a quotation score, an enrichment score, a syntax analysis score, a focus score, an idea score and a cohesion score. The scores are then combined to provide a final overall rating of the essay.
    Type: Application
    Filed: July 11, 2012
    Publication date: November 1, 2012
    Applicant: KING ABDULAZIZ CITY FOR SCIENCE AND TECHNOLOGY
    Inventors: Mohammed A. AL BADRASHINY, Mansour M. ALGHAMDI, Abdulaziz S. ALHARBI, Mohamed I. ALKANHAL, Abdulaziz O. AL-QABBANY, Naif A. ALRAJHI, Ali M. ARESHEY
  • Patent number: 8301640
    Abstract: A system and method for rating an essay writing using a statistical system so it can be applied on any language with very few changes. The system comprising multiple modules capable of providing a style score, a punctuation score, a spelling score, a quotation score, an enrichment score, a syntax analysis score, a focus score, an idea score and a cohesion score. The scores are then combined to provide a final overall rating of the essay.
    Type: Grant
    Filed: November 24, 2010
    Date of Patent: October 30, 2012
    Assignee: King Abdulaziz City for Science and Technology
    Inventors: Mohammed A. Al Badrashiny, Mansour M. Alghamdi, Abdulaziz S. Alharbi, Mohamed I. Alkanhal, Abdulaziz O. Al-Qabbany, Naif A. Alrajhi, Ali M. Areshey
  • Publication number: 20120131015
    Abstract: A system and method for rating an essay writing using a statistical system so it can be applied on any language with very few changes. The system comprising multiple modules capable of providing a style score, a punctuation score, a spelling score, a quotation score, an enrichment score, a syntax analysis score, a focus score, an idea score and a cohesion score. The scores are then combined to provide a final overall rating of the essay.
    Type: Application
    Filed: November 24, 2010
    Publication date: May 24, 2012
    Applicant: KING ABDULAZIZ CITY FOR SCIENCE AND TECHNOLOGY
    Inventors: Mohammed A. AL BADRASHINY, Mansour M. ALGHAMDI, Abdulaziz S. ALHARBI, Mohamed I. ALKANHAL, Abdulaziz O. AL-QABBANY, Naif A. ALRAJHI, Ali M. ARESHEY